29 #include "opt_uart.h"
30
31 #include <sys/cdefs.h>
32 __FBSDID("$FreeBSD$");
33
34 #include <sys/param.h>
35 #include <sys/systm.h>
36 #include <sys/bus.h>
37 #include <sys/cons.h>
38
39 #include <machine/bus.h>
40
41 #include <dev/uart/uart.h>
42 #include <dev/uart/uart_cpu.h>
43
44 #include <sys/rman.h>
45
46 #include <arm/econa/econa_reg.h>
47 #include <arm/econa/econa_var.h>
48
49 bus_space_tag_t uart_bus_space_io;
50 bus_space_tag_t uart_bus_space_mem;
51
52 int
53 uart_cpu_eqres(struct uart_bas *b1, struct uart_bas *b2)
54 {
55
56 return ((b1->bsh == b2->bsh && b1->bst == b2->bst) ? 1 : 0);
57 }
58
59 int
60 uart_cpu_getdev(int devtype, struct uart_devinfo *di)
61 {
62 struct uart_class *class = &uart_ns8250_class;
63
64 di->ops = uart_getops(class);
65 di->bas.chan = 0;
66 di->bas.bst = obio_tag;
67
68 if (bus_space_map(di->bas.bst, ECONA_IO_BASE + ECONA_UART_BASE,
69 ECONA_UART_SIZE,
70 0, &di->bas.bsh) != 0) {
71 return (ENXIO);
72 }
73
74 di->baudrate = 0;
75 di->bas.regshft = EC_UART_REGSHIFT;
76 di->bas.rclk = EC_UART_CLOCK ;
77 di->databits = 8;
78 di->stopbits = 1;
79 di->parity = UART_PARITY_NONE;
80 uart_bus_space_mem = obio_tag;
81 uart_bus_space_io = NULL;
82
83 return (0);
84 }
